WebJan 23, 2024 · If your student with diabetes says that he or she feels low in blood sugar, give the student a quick-acting carbohydrate snack such as fruit juice, regular soda, or glucose tablets. If your student with diabetes needs to see the school nurse*, always have another person go with that student. Accommodations Allow unrestricted bathroom breaks.
